Slavery in Africa: Archaeology and Memory by Paul Lane (English) Hardcover Book

The role and consequences of slavery in the history of Africa have been brought to the fore recently in historical, anthropological and archaeological research. Ground-breaking archaeological research is now building models for approaching slave labour systems via collaboration with historians and the critical scrutiny of historical data.
